At least 7 police officers were killed in an explosion in the Lakki Marwat district of Pakistan's Khyber Pakhtunkhwa province. Security forces were reinforced with additional police units due to the attacks in the area.
It has been reported that at least 7 police officers lost their lives in an explosion near a police vehicle in Pakistan's Khyber Pakhtunkhwa province. According to Pakistan's Geo News channel, an explosion occurred near a police vehicle in the Lakki Marwat area of Khyber Pakhtunkhwa province. The police spokesperson reported that 6 police officers died at the scene during the explosion, and one injured police officer later died in the hospital. The spokesperson stated that additional police units were dispatched to the area to ensure security and increase precautions after the explosion.
PAKISTAN'S TERRORISM ISSUE
Armed attacks in Pakistan are concentrated, especially in the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a and Balochistan provinces, which border Afghanistan. Armed groups claiming to defend the rights of Pashtun and Baloch ethnic groups in both provinces are carrying out attacks against Pakistani security forces and civilians. While Islamabad claims that the Pakistani Taliban (TTP) has established itself in Afghanistan and organizes its attacks from there, the Afghan administration denies these allegations. In Balochistan, the attacks of the Balochistan Liberation Army (BLA) are prominent. The BLA seeks the separation of Balochistan province from Pakistan and wants the Baloch people to govern this region.
